Staying updated with Investopedia's articles is quite straightforward and can be beneficial for anyone looking to enhance their financial knowledge. Investopedia regularly publishes new content on a variety of topics related to finance, investing, and personal finance, making it essential to keep abreast of the latest information. One effective way to stay updated is by visiting Investopedia's website regularly. The homepage typically showcases the latest articles, guides, and news updates, so frequent visits will help you discover new content. Additionally, you may find that subscribing to Investopedia's newsletter provides a convenient way to receive their top articles and insights directly in your email inbox. Investopedia may also offer updates through its social media channels, where you can follow them for real-time announcements of new articles and useful tips. Lastly, for those who prefer to learn through audio or video formats, Investopedia may have podcast episodes or video content that cover current financial topics, which you might find particularly engaging. To find detailed information on how to subscribe or follow Investopedia, it is advisable to check their website directly for the most current options and procedures.
